Key points
- cell theory
- cells are basic unit of life, contain reactions for life
 - cells come from other cells
 
 - cell size limits
- volume increases at a faster rate than surface area, limiting exchange rate
 - diffusion within the cell becomes too limiting
 
 - discovery of cells required technology of microscopy, optics
- resolution is ability to distinguish two separate points
 - resolution depends on the wavelength of radiation source (light, electron)
 
 - all cells have:
- plasma membrane, DNA, cytoplasm
